What the White Card really covers
The White Card verifies you have completed the system of proficiency CPCWHS1001, Prepare to function securely in the building industry. This nationally acknowledged system changed earlier codes and sets a baseline for danger awareness, risk controls, and interaction on site. Expect to cover the basics: high risk dangers discovered throughout civil, residential, and business work, common control actions, just how to report incidents and near misses out on, and the basics of PPE, signage, and site traffic.
Practical understanding issues as much as expertise. Also in online delivery, a certified training course needs to include communication with a fitness instructor, identification checks, and possibilities to show understanding, not just click with slides. In in person training, you might be asked to recognize threats on simulated site setups, checked out signage, and reveal you can fit and inspect PPE. In an online or digital classroom format, fitness instructors use live situations, cam checks, and organized concerns to evaluate the exact same skills.
Once you complete the unit, you get a Statement of Accomplishment and, through the company, your White Card is issued. Timeframes vary. Some carriers provide an electronic interim certification the very same day, with the physical card published within a couple of business days. Others occupy to 2 weeks. On energetic Adelaide websites, a Declaration of Attainment is usually accepted originally, but supervisors normally wish to see a physical card quickly after.
SA assumptions, delivery settings, and what "online" truly means
Here is where confusion often starts. Individuals hear "online" and imagine a self-paced quiz you can finish on your phone in an hour. Responsible white card training Adelaide SA vast does not function like that. Regulators and industry stakeholders have tightened up identification, guidance, and analysis needs to maintain safety standards. In technique, you will normally see 2 designs:
- Virtual class training. You go to at a scheduled time using online video, reveal photo ID, communicate with a certified instructor, complete evaluations under guidance, and often show useful tasks on cam. This is usually approved as online white card Adelaide training when delivered by a certified provider. Face-to-face classroom training. You participate in a training space in Adelaide or a local SA place, finish the program over one day, and coating analyses with the fitness instructor present.
Fully self-paced, unsupervised click-through white card courses Adelaide learners often stumble across are usually not accepted by employers and can bring about site refusal. Before you sign up, examine the shipment information. If you do not see recommendations to live instructor communication, ID verification, and monitored assessment, you probably are not looking at a compliant Adelaide white card training option.
Providers must additionally adhere to student identification and USI policies. Anticipate to offer a Special Student Identifier, reveal present photo ID, and get on a steady net connection if researching online. If your internet goes down repetitively or your electronic camera can not verify you, the trainer can not sign you off.

Course size, prices, and what to anticipate on the day
A conventional white card program Adelaide suppliers supply takes around 6 to 8 hours, including analysis. Online sessions go to a similar routine. Shorter or dramatically cheaper offers deserve scrutiny. Certified companies price with fitness instructor time, management, and card issuance in mind. Anticipate a charge someplace in the 90 to 160 dollar variety in Adelaide as a realistic band, with giving ins on offer for qualified learners. Regional pop-up sessions might set you back even more due to travel and location cost.

The training day is structured but interactive. You will certainly cover:
- The legal structure that matters on site in SA, including responsibility of care, PCBUs, and the function of SafeWork SA. Common risks throughout trades, from operating at elevation and plant movements to silica dirt, asbestos, and live services. Risk evaluation techniques: identifying hazards, assessing risk, picking controls according to the hierarchy. Communication and reporting: SWMS, prestart briefings, tool kit talks, and what to do if something looks wrong. Practical application: recognising signage and barriers, choosing PPE for specific tasks, and fundamental emergency situation reaction steps.
Assessment commonly integrates knowledge checks and scenario-based inquiries. You may need to read tags and strategies, fill brief responses, and talk through choices with the trainer. In in person sessions, you commonly fit a harness or respirator to reveal you recognize sealing and examination. In online classrooms, fitness instructors adjust these activities with demos and verbal checks. Good trainers keep it based, not academic, with instances that really feel familiar to woodworkers, sparkies, plumbing professionals, and civil crews alike.

How online shipment deals with identity, communication, and useful checks
Because white card training Adelaide on the internet depend upon authenticity, the far better carriers put actual assumed into process. Expect a pre-course email that asks you to check your camera and microphone, guidance to have your USI prepared, and a call time. At the start of the session, the fitness instructor will verify ID and established expectations for involvement. You might be asked to keep your electronic camera on throughout and react within chat or voice at intervals.
Practical aspects adapt to the online style. Trainers will screen share photos or short videos of website scenes and ask you to recognize dangers or controls. They could stand up instances of signs, or blog post photos in the conversation, and ask you to select the best PPE for a task. If your cam is positioned well, they can see you demonstrate exactly how you would certainly check a respirator seal or readjust a harness, then talk with the limits of what a harness does and does not shield against. It is not the same as a physical mock-up, but a skilled instructor still teases out the judgment calls workers make daily.

What occurs after you get your White Card
Most employers combine new hires with a site-specific induction. Your fresh card overjoys to that next layer of information. Expect a prestart briefing that covers emergency treatments, site policies, key risks distinct to the job, SWMS pertinent to your jobs, and permit-to-work systems if applicable. Bring your Statement of Accomplishment and card to the first week of works in instance lodge or protection revolves and asks again.
The White Card does not run out on a fixed date, but if you leave the building market for a prolonged period, some employers request a refresher. An adjustment in role can also trigger retraining. For example, if you relocate from residential electric infiltrate industrial skyscraper, or join a crew working around mobile plant, a customized short training course adds value. Many carriers, including Abilities Educating University, deal focused refresher course or brief ability sessions covering subjects like silica awareness or managing live solutions. These build on the baseline set by CPCWHS1001.
